Output 8726b8853fc34a5e05b90af35d19e586c99d4ef1ad5a4a5157b85ec801138f3c:3

value
33466498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23fb5399cb050d8468180bdd5724f01b07d0c958 OP_EQUAL
address
MBBQxcvTrSXE6EeUdTiqCG5pCsDkfw5BjG
transaction
8726b8853fc34a5e05b90af35d19e586c99d4ef1ad5a4a5157b85ec801138f3c
spent
true